Szent Lőrinc-lakótelep

Szent Lőrinc-lakótelep is one of the most important apartment-based residential neighborhoods in District 18, located on the southeastern side of Budapest in the wider Pestszentlőrinc area. Within the 18th District, it stands out because it is not a garden-suburb family-house quarter, but a clearly defined housing estate with a strong everyday residential role and a much more urban living pattern than many other parts of the district.

History

The housing estate began to take shape in the 1960s. The first major development phase started in the mid-1960s, and the neighborhood originally became known as the KISZ lakótelep. Later expansion gave the area its present larger residential form and helped establish it as one of the important apartment-based neighborhoods of Pestszentlőrinc.

Landmarks & Highlights

Szent Lőrinc-lakótelep is not mainly known for old historic landmarks. Its strongest identifying feature is the housing estate itself — the clear layout, the apartment blocks, and the internal everyday structure that makes it function as a complete residential area.

The neighborhood is bounded by Margó Tivadar utca, Cziffra György utca, Kolozsvár utca, and Baross utca, which helps give it a much more clearly legible and self-contained identity than some looser residential areas in the district.

Lifestyle & Atmosphere

Szent Lőrinc-lakótelep offers a practical, dense, and strongly everyday residential lifestyle. Compared with the family-house parts of District 18, it feels more compact and more urban in housing pattern. Compared with inner Budapest, it still remains outer-district in rhythm, but its daily life is much more concentrated than in the district’s quieter suburban quarters.

The atmosphere is shaped by usability. This is a place built for everyday living, and it feels like one. For some buyers that is less attractive than the greener family-house neighborhoods; for others, the convenience and the stronger internal residential structure are exactly the appeal.
